Now with Joyful Exultation

Hymnal: Lift Up Your Hearts #512 (2013) Meter: 8.7.8.7 D Hymnal Title: Lift Up Your Hearts Lyrics: 1 Now with joyful exultation let us sing to God our praise; to the Rock of our salvation loud hosannas let us raise. Thankful tribute gladly bringing, let us come before him now; and with psalms his praises singing, joyful in his presence bow. 2 For how great a God, and glorious, is the LORD of whom we sing; over idol gods victorious, great is he, our God and King. In his hand are earth's deep places, also his are all the hills; his the sea whose bounds he traces, his the land his bounty fills. 3 To the LORD, such might revealing, let us come with reverence meet, and, before our Maker kneeling, let us worship at his feet. He is our own God who leads us, we the people of his care; with a shepherd's hand he feeds us as his flock in pastures fair. 4 While he offers peace and pardon let us hear his voice today, lest, if we our hearts should harden, we should perish in the way– lest to us, so unbelieving, he in judgment should declare: "You, so long my Spirit grieving, never in my rest will share." Topics: Praise of God; Elements of Worship Opening of Worship: Called And Gathered Scripture: Psalm 95 Languages: English Tune Title: BEECHER
